Simplify the expression (x^2 + 2x + 3)(x^2 – 2x – 2)

Answer:

x^4-3x^2-10x-6

Step-by-step explanation:

To simplify this expression we must apply the distributive property

Distributive Property

(a+b)(c+d)= ac+ad+bc+bd

Going over some rules

Law of the signs

(-)(-)=+\\(-)(+)=-\\(+)(+)=+

Powers

Ax^b.Cx^d=ACx^{(b+d)}

Simplifying

(x^2+2x+3)(x^2-2x-2)=x^4-2x^3-2x^2+2x^3-4x^2-4x+3x^2-6x-6

We add similar terms (those that have the same power)

x^4-2x^3-2x^2+2x^3-4x^2-4x+3x^2-6x-6\\x^4-3x^2-10x-6

Use the given conditions to write and equation for the line in the indicates form:
stellarik [79]
We know that
the equation of the line in <span>slope-intercept form--------------> y=mx+b

Part A)
</span>Passing through (2,5) and perpendicular to the line whose equation is -3x+y-6=0

<span>Step 1
find the slope m
</span><span>remember that if two lines are perpendicular mi*m2=-1
</span>-3x+y-6=0---------> y=3x+6-------------> m1=3
then
m2=-1/3   

Step 2
find the value of b
point (2,5)  m=-1/3
y=mx+b----------> 5=(-1/3)*2+b--------> b=5+(2/3)-----> b=17/3

Step 3
find the equation of the line in slope-intercept form
y=(-1/3)x+17/3
